About the Program: Rose Center
The Rose Center program provides short-term, intensive behavioral health support in a residential setting to youth experiencing acute emotional or psychiatric crises. The program focuses on rapid de-escalation, stabilization, and connection to ongoing care through a collaborative, trauma-informed approach. Services include comprehensive assessment, individualized treatment planning, therapeutic interventions, and coordination with families, schools, and healthcare providers to ensure a safe and supported transition to the appropriate level of care.
Duties & Responsibilities- Demonstrate competency in age-related or specialty issues and developmental needs for each population served.
- Develop and provide group therapy and psycho-educational groups designed to aid clients in understanding and maintaining their medications and side effects and to improve skills in living a healthy lifestyle.
- Provide crisis assessment and intervention to monitor status of clients in crisis.
- Provide home or outreach visits when appropriate.
- Maintain first aid supplies, disposal of hazardous waste, and destruction of medications and management of medication administration program as applicable according to agency policy.
- Monitor the Medication Administration Program, medications, and physician’s orders.
Education: Graduate of a School of Nursing and RN Licensure.
Experience: Experience with mental health population. Experience working in a managed care environment.
Licensure/Certification/Registration: RN license to practice in State of CT. CPR/First Aid Certification within 6 months of hire.
